Performance breakdown
Aesthetic Versatility
Minimalist silhouette complements both wild floral arrangements and singular stems.
Material Craftsmanship
Hand-thrown stoneware offers a tactile, organic quality unique to each piece.
Structural Stability
Weighted base prevents tipping even with top-heavy, large-scale bouquets.
Ease of Cleaning
Wide opening allows for effortless scrubbing of interior mineral deposits.
Glaze Durability
Resilient finish resists scratching and maintains luster through frequent handling.
Water Capacity
Generous volume keeps stems hydrated without requiring constant daily refills.
